What Are The Common Spinal And Neck Surgery

The majority of neck procedures are performed to resolve a problem with one or more spinal nerves. There are nerves at every level of your spinal cord, and they might get crushed or inflamed if anything is wrong with your spine.

Spinal abnormalities are frequently associated with soft discs jelly-like structures that serve as cushions between the bones in your spine. They can deteriorate or become misplaced, compressing or irritating the nerve. The nerve may also get compressed if the foramen, or opening through which it exits the spine, becomes constricted for any variety of causes. In any event, one of the following three approaches can efficiently fix these issues:

  • Anterior Cervical Discectomy
  • Posterior Cervical Discectomy and Foraminotomy
  • Cervical Arthroplasty

Indications Of The Surgery

Intractable pain, progressive neurologic impairments, and verified compression of nerve roots or the spinal cord that leads to worsening symptoms are all indications for surgery. Surgery has not been shown to alleviate neck and/or sub occipital discomfort. There have been several methods to the cervical spine proposed. The technique chosen is dictated by the kind and location of pathology, as well as the surgeon’s choice.

Why Do You Need A Surgical Treatment

Degenerative spinal illnesses are a collection of the most frequent lifestyle-related diseases, with severe medical and societal consequences. Clinical symptoms and syndromes of surgically significant degenerative Occipital cervical plate illnesses are primarily caused by nerve root or spinal cord compression produced by a herniated intervertebral disc or a dorsal osteophyte. As a result, the major purpose of surgical therapy is to decompress the neural structures by removing the intervertebral disc and the osteophytes completely, followed by inserting an artificial disc spacer into the residual space. Anterior cervical discectomy is the most often utilized treatment for addressing such results.

What Is Cervical Interbody Spacer

Cervical implants are surgical devices that decompress and stabilize the neck. These devices are implanted from the front or rear of the spine. Cages and spacers are used to connect two vertebrae. Their function is to:

  1. Keep the space between the vertebrae open (if the space gets too narrow, nerve roots can be pinched).
  2. Maintain spinal alignment.
  3. Promote spinal fusion (joining two or more vertebrae together).

Your Health Journey:

A patient’s pre-existing health and lifestyle, in addition to age, have a significant impact on the rate of recovery. Those who are in better general health before their treatment, such as those who do not smoke, are not overweight and are free of chronic disease, recover faster.

Age:

Younger people recover from surgery more quickly than elderly patients. If you are a reasonably young individual undergoing neck surgery, you may anticipate outperforming the typical patient’s expectations.

Lifestyle:

Your lifestyle also has a significant impact on the length of your recuperation. If you have a physically demanding profession or a generally active lifestyle, you may need more time to return to your prior level of activity than a less active individual.
